summ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orTony Vroon <chainsaw@gentoo.org>2004-12-20 21:44:48 +0000
committerTony Vroon <chainsaw@gentoo.org>2004-12-20 21:44:48 +0000
commitff332ac02be05aa5480e6e4dab5f335b34bf8008 (patch)
treecdf5c710444a67976851f877a951f299ce6bfe52 /media-plugins
parentSecurity fixes - bugs #74384, #74392, #74464. (diff)
downloadhistorical-ff332ac02be05aa5480e6e4dab5f335b34bf8008.tar.gz
historical-ff332ac02be05aa5480e6e4dab5f335b34bf8008.tar.bz2
historical-ff332ac02be05aa5480e6e4dab5f335b34bf8008.zip
Initial commit, closes bug #72378.
Diffstat (limited to 'media-plugins')
-rw-r--r--media-plugins/bmp-midi/ChangeLog11
-rw-r--r--media-plugins/bmp-midi/Manifest4
-rw-r--r--media-plugins/bmp-midi/bmp-midi-0.01.ebuild37
-rw-r--r--media-plugins/bmp-midi/files/digest-bmp-midi-0.011
-rw-r--r--media-plugins/bmp-midi/metadata.xml9
5 files changed, 62 insertions, 0 deletions
diff --git a/media-plugins/bmp-midi/ChangeLog b/media-plugins/bmp-midi/ChangeLog
new file mode 100644
index 000000000000..6bd82bbd90ff
--- /dev/null
+++ b/media-plugins/bmp-midi/ChangeLog
@@ -0,0 +1,11 @@
+# ChangeLog for media-plugins/bmp-midi
+# Copyright 1999-2004 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/media-plugins/bmp-midi/ChangeLog,v 1.1 2004/12/20 21:44:48 chainsaw Exp $
+
+*bmp-midi-0.01 (20 Dec 2004)
+
+ 20 Dec 2004; Tony Vroon <chainsaw@gentoo.org> +metadata.xml,
+ +bmp-midi-0.01.ebuild:
+ Initial commit. Ebuild based on the one submitted by will@johnstonclan.net
+ and enhanced by genstef@gentoo.org in bug #72378.
+
diff --git a/media-plugins/bmp-midi/Manifest b/media-plugins/bmp-midi/Manifest
new file mode 100644
index 000000000000..071435ad636c
--- /dev/null
+++ b/media-plugins/bmp-midi/Manifest
@@ -0,0 +1,4 @@
+MD5 94e3e7b4481777c0c89c101892e390da bmp-midi-0.01.ebuild 1054
+MD5 0c8844261bf811aa44014123ad3f9cf4 ChangeLog 467
+MD5 319fe8f45b51a2d31f8d4e9a4071ca10 metadata.xml 248
+MD5 224c4ffe527c25068c8dbb0f09e0cb71 files/digest-bmp-midi-0.01 66
diff --git a/media-plugins/bmp-midi/bmp-midi-0.01.ebuild b/media-plugins/bmp-midi/bmp-midi-0.01.ebuild
new file mode 100644
index 000000000000..7c70d49d4756
--- /dev/null
+++ b/media-plugins/bmp-midi/bmp-midi-0.01.ebuild
@@ -0,0 +1,37 @@
+# Copyright 1999-2004 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/media-plugins/bmp-midi/bmp-midi-0.01.ebuild,v 1.1 2004/12/20 21:44:48 chainsaw Exp $
+
+IUSE=""
+
+DESCRIPTION="Timidity++ Dependent MIDI Plugin for BMP"
+HOMEPAGE="http://www.sosdg.org/~larne/w/Plugin_list"
+SRC_URI="http://mitglied.lycos.de/mldoering/${P}.tar.bz2"
+
+LICENSE="GPL-2"
+SLOT="0"
+KEYWORDS="~x86"
+
+DEPEND="media-sound/beep-media-player
+ media-sound/timidity++"
+
+S=${WORKDIR}/${PN}
+
+src_unpack() {
+ unpack ${A}
+ cd ${S}
+ sed -si "s:xmms/plugin.h:beep-media-player/bmp/plugin.h:" mid.h
+}
+
+src_install() {
+ make DESTDIR=${D} install || die
+ dodoc AUTHORS COPYING NEWS README
+}
+
+pkg_postinst() {
+ ewarn "This plugin can not deal with multi-track MIDI files, this will segfault BMP."
+ echo
+ einfo "You need to place a working timidity.cfg in /etc; timidity-config will normally"
+ einfo "arrange for this if you emerge timidity-eawpatches."
+ ewarn "MIDI files will play silently if this condition is not met."
+}
diff --git a/media-plugins/bmp-midi/files/digest-bmp-midi-0.01 b/media-plugins/bmp-midi/files/digest-bmp-midi-0.01
new file mode 100644
index 000000000000..b0c7e0fb502b
--- /dev/null
+++ b/media-plugins/bmp-midi/files/digest-bmp-midi-0.01
@@ -0,0 +1 @@
+MD5 0b883c1ecbd3f4ba629086904a6f2ed8 bmp-midi-0.01.tar.bz2 258512
diff --git a/media-plugins/bmp-midi/metadata.xml b/media-plugins/bmp-midi/metadata.xml
new file mode 100644
index 000000000000..a025c77c7636
--- /dev/null
+++ b/media-plugins/bmp-midi/metadata.xml
@@ -0,0 +1,9 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
+<pkgmetadata>
+<herd>sound</herd>
+<maintainer>
+ <email>chainsaw@gentoo.org</email>
+ <name>Tony Vroon</name>
+</maintainer>
+</pkgmetadata>